Overview of Veterinary Practice Lending Services Market

The veterinary practice lending services market comprises specialized financial products designed to provide veterinary clinics and hospitals with funding for operational expansion, equipment acquisition, and facility upgrades. These services include term loans, equipment financing, working capital loans, and lease financing, tailored specifically to the unique needs of veterinary practices. The core end-users are small to large veterinary clinics, hospital chains, and veterinary diagnostic centers, which seek flexible financing options to support growth and technological adoption.

This market plays a vital role in the global economy by enabling veterinary practices to invest in advanced medical equipment, expand their service offerings, and improve patient care. As pet ownership continues to rise globally, the demand for high-quality veterinary services increases, fueling the need for accessible and innovative lending solutions. The sector also supports related industries such as veterinary pharmaceuticals, diagnostics, and pet care services, contributing to overall economic growth and employment within the healthcare and animal care sectors.

Veterinary Practice Lending Services Market Segmentation Analysis

By type, the market is segmented into term loans, equipment financing, working capital loans, and lease financing. Among these, term loans are expected to dominate due to their flexibility and large funding capacity, with equipment financing gaining traction as veterinary practices upgrade diagnostic and surgical equipment. The fastest-growing segment is anticipated to be digital and equipment financing, driven by technological advancements and practice modernization needs.

In terms of application, the market serves small clinics, large veterinary hospital chains, diagnostic labs, and specialty veterinary centers. Large hospital chains and diagnostic labs are projected to exhibit the highest growth, owing to their extensive expansion plans and technological investments. Regionally, North America currently leads the market, but Asia-Pacific is forecasted to witness the highest CAGR, fueled by increasing pet ownership and veterinary infrastructure investments. Europe remains a mature market with steady growth, while emerging regions offer significant upside potential.
